1. 3-minute protection
The  ODU  cannot  operate  for  about  3  minutes  after  the  ODU  is 
turned off and on again immediately when the power switch is turned 
on,  because  the  compressor  cannot  start  within  3  minutes  after 

shutdown. This is the self-protection function of the machine.

1. The IDU emits white mist

2. Anti-cold breeze protection
The  following  situations  may  occur  in  heating  mode  (including 
heating  in  automatic  mode)  to  prevent  the  blowing  of  cold  air:  the 

indoor  heat  exchanger  does  not  reach  a  certain  temperature,  the 
indoor fan temporarily stops running, or runs in Breeze mode. When 

the indoor fan stops running, the anti-cold/air supply indicator is on.

4. Defrosting
When  the  outdoor  temperature  is  low  and  the  humidity  is  high,  the 
IDU’s heat exchanger may be frosted, which may reduce the heating 

capacity  of  the  air  conditioner.  In  this  case,  the  air  conditioner  will 
stop heating, enter automatic defrosting mode, and return to heating 
mode after defrosting has been completed.

During  the  defrosting,  the  outdoor  fan  stops  running  and  the 
indoor  fan  runs  based  on  the  anti-cold  breeze  protection 

function.
The  defrosting  operation  time  varies  depending  on  the  outdoor 
temperature and the degree of frosting. It generally takes 2 to 10 

minutes.
During the defrosting process, the ODU may emit steam due to 

the rapid defrosting, which is a normal phenomenon.

6. The unit is switched from Cool/Heat (unavailable on a cooling-only
unit)  mode  to  the  Fan  mode.When  the  IDU  reaches  the  set 

temperature,  the  air  conditioner  controller  automatically  stops  the 
compressor operation and switches to the Fan mode only. When the 

room temperature rises (in Cool mode) or falls  (in Heat mode) to  a 
certain  extent,  the  compressor  is  restarted,  the  cooling  or  heating 

operation is resumed.

7. In  Winter when the outdoor temperature  is  very low, the  heating

effect  may  be  affected.During  the  heating  operation  of  the  cooling 
and  heating  type  air  conditioner,  the  air  conditioner  absorbs  heat 
from the outdoor air and releases it to heat the indoor air. This is the 

heat  pump  heating  principle  of  the  air  conditioner.  When  the  heat 
pump  activates,  the  ODU  blows  out  cold  air  and  the  outdoor 

temperature  drops.  When  the  outdoor  temperature  is  low,  the 
heating capacity is affected. It is recommended to use other heating 

devices to enhance the heating effect.

When  the  air  conditioner  runs  in  the  Auto,  Cool,  Dry,  or  Heat 

mode, the unit can create a small and continuous hissing sound, 
which is caused by the flow of refrigerant between the indoor unit 
and the outdoor unit.
A hissing sound may be heard in a short time after the unit stops 

operation  or  during  the  defrosting  operation.  The  sound  is 
caused when the refrigerant stops flowing or the flow is changed.
When  the  air  conditioner  is  in  Cool  mode  (including  the  Cool 
mode in automatic mode) or Dry mode, a small and continuous 

rustling sound can be heard, which is caused by the running of 
the drain pump.
When  the  air  conditioner  has  just  started  running  or  stopped 
running, you may hear a squeaky sound, which is caused due to 

the natural expansion or contraction when the temperature of the 
plastic parts changes.
